用C 寫 排列組合

想法: (a,b,c)的排列組合有3!=3*2*1=6種可能. abc. acb. bac. bca. cab. cba. 輪流讓a,b,c做頭. perm(a,b,c). 1.'a'+perm(b,c) a做頭,在接bc...

用C 寫 排列組合

想法: (a,b,c)的排列組合有3!=3*2*1=6種可能. abc. acb. bac. bca. cab. cba. 輪流讓a,b,c做頭. perm(a,b,c). 1.'a'+perm(b,c) a做頭,在接bc的排列組合., 問題來自《Linux C一站式程式設計》,是個挺有意思的題目。 2、定義一個陣列,程式設計列印它的全排列。比如定義: #define N 3 int a[N] = 1, 2, 3 } ...

相關軟體 Kaspersky Anti-Virus 資訊

Kaspersky Anti-Virus
Kaspersky Anti-Virus 是您的 PC 的互聯網安全系統的支柱,為最新的惡意軟件提供必要的實時防護。它通過智能掃描和小而頻繁的更新來幕後工作,同時主動保護您免受已知和新興的 Internet 威脅。享受必不可少的保護,不會放慢你的電腦與 Kaspersky Anti-Virus program. 抵禦最新的病毒,間諜軟件和放大器。更多。掃描& 警告您有關危險的網頁鏈接&am... Kaspersky Anti-Virus 軟體介紹

用C 寫 排列組合 相關參考資料
c語言中一種典型的排列組合算法- IT閱讀 - ITREAD01.COM

scan .com nbsp 方法can main else const 組合數. c語言中的全排列算法和組合數算法在實際問題中應用非常之廣,但算法有許許多多,而我個人 ...

https://www.itread01.com

C語言利用遞迴將列印n個字元的排列組合@ 讀處:: 痞客邦::

想法: (a,b,c)的排列組合有3!=3*2*1=6種可能. abc. acb. bac. bca. cab. cba. 輪流讓a,b,c做頭. perm(a,b,c). 1.'a'+perm(b,c) a做頭,在接bc的排列組合.

http://lakesd6531.pixnet.net

C語言如何列印一個陣列排列組合? | 程式前沿

問題來自《Linux C一站式程式設計》,是個挺有意思的題目。 2、定義一個陣列,程式設計列印它的全排列。比如定義: #define N 3 int a[N] = 1, 2, 3 } ...

https://codertw.com

c語言實現排列組合演算法問題- IT閱讀 - ITREAD01.COM

排列組合是演算法常用的基本工具,如何在c語言中實現排列組合呢? ... 全排列表示把集合中元素的所有按照一定的順序排列起來,使用P(n, n) = n!

https://www.itread01.com

c語言排列組合還可以這樣求- IT閱讀 - ITREAD01.COM

c語言排列組合還可以這樣求. 其他 · 發表 2018-12-24. 本文主要講程式設計比賽中常用的排列組合。 首先,排列組合的公式是(其中P代表的就是A). 最普通的演算法 ...

https://www.itread01.com

[遞迴] 排列組合- 從一個字串中任意選取N個元素構成的所有排列 ...

[遞迴] 排列組合- 從一個字串中任意選取N個元素構成的所有排列組合- C語言. 其他 · 發表 2018-11-12. 排列組合. 【題目】求從字串中"ABCD"中任取3個元素構成的所有 ...

https://www.itread01.com

排列組合 - OpenHome.cc

實作:C Java Python Scala Ruby JavaScript Haskell. C. #include <stdio.h> #include ...

https://openhome.cc

演算法筆記- Permutation

0 < N < 32; for (unsigned int i = 0, c = 0; i < (1 << N); i += 2); ; cout << (c ^= ((c & -c) << 1)); ... 想要解決這些問題,最簡單的方法就是枚舉法:枚舉所有可能的排列、組合,一一驗證, ... 可以直接使用STL 的next_perm...

http://www.csie.ntnu.edu.tw

遞迴(Recursive) 介紹與經典題型- - kopu.chat

... Sequence)、河內塔(Hanoi Tower)、N 個字元的排列組合。 ... 因此我們使用Dynamic Programming 的技巧來求Fibonacci 數列,也就是 ... 欲將A 柱上的n 個盤子搬移到C 柱,但必須遵守以下規則:每次只能移動 ... (我是用遞迴寫的).

https://kopu.chat

遞迴之排列組合

*b=c; } //外部函式,印出所有元素排列 void fun(int a,int b,char element[]) int k; if(b==1)//長度為一時,直接列印。 ... gets(element);//把使用者給的值存回element

https://www.csie.ntu.edu.tw